The Kutztown Area High School Odyssey of the Mind Team hosted a Crush-a-Thon at the Kutztown Stadium Grand Opening on May 6. This was part of their fundraising effort to get the high school Odyssey team to the World Finals. Kutztown Elementary student Egan Sewall and Kutztown High School student Nathan Hayduk built towers out of balsa and glue. People could sponsor either tower for each pound that it holds. They crushed the towers at 4:30 p.m. on May 6 as part of the program for the stadium grand opening.
